THE COUNCIL OF THE CITY OF PHILADELPHIA HEREBY ORDAINS:

Section 1. The Commissioner of Public Property on behalf of the City of Philadelphia is hereby authorized to transfer to the Philadelphia Authority for Industrial Development, for nominal consideration, the following described certain parcel of land, with the buildings and improvements thereon, for further conveyance at fair market value:

ALL THAT CERTAIN lot or piece of ground, situate in the 23rd Ward of the City of Philadelphia, described according to a Plan of Property thereof made by Edward J. McGettigan, Jr., Surveyor and Regulator of the 8th Survey District, dated February 21, 1975.

BEGINNING at the point of intersection of the Northeasterly side of Church Street (on City Plan 60 feet wide and legally open) with the Southeasterly side of legally open Tacony Street (on City Plan 50 feet wide, legally open 40 feet wide); thence extending along said side of Tacony Street North 82 degrees, 7 minutes, 22 seconds East the distance of 203 feet 3 1/2 inches to a point; thence partly crossing the Southeasterly un-open portion of said Tacony Street, South 7 degrees, 52 minutes, 38 seconds East the distance of 200 feet 0 inches to a point on the Northwesterly side of Melrose Street (on City Plan 50 feet wide and legally open); thence extending along said side of Melrose Street, South 82 degrees, 7 minutes, 22 seconds West the distance of 203 feet 3 1/2 inches to the point of intersection of the said side of Melrose Street with the Northeasterly side of aforesaid Church Street; thence extending along the said side of Church Street and partly re-crossing the Southeasterly side of un-open portion of aforesaid Tacony Street, North 7 degrees, 52 minutes, 38 seconds West the distance of 200 feet 0 inches to the first mentioned point and place of beginning.

Being No. 4301 Tacony Street.

Section 2. The City Solicitor is hereby authorized to review and approve all instruments and documents necessary to effectuate this Ordinance, which instruments and documents shall contain such terms and conditions as the City Solicitor shall deem necessary and proper to protect the interests of the City.

Section 3. Net proceeds from the sale of this property shall be deposited in the City’s General Fund.
